Originally Posted by drwet
I've been told its not a good idea to run an engine without some form of exhaust hooked up. Don't remember why. From what I've read, you've done a great job so far. Don't risk screwing it up by being in a hurry now. It is at this point that you should take the most time. Get all your parts and install them correctly. Check and double check everything before firing it up. Even if you do all that there is a good chance you will have bugs. If you choose to fire it up without exhaust attached, you won't be able to hear if there is something not right.

Do it carefully. Do it once. Do it right.

Just my $.02.
I did think about how loud it will be without the exhaust hooked up but not sure how I can avoid it. I don't have a way to haul it to muffler shop.
